Purple Plugin Pack 2.0.0 Released!

We have released the Purple Plugin Pack version 2.0.0! It includes a slew of bug fixes, including fixes for some particularly irritating crashes in the Album plugin. We also included some new plugins and added some new features to some existing plugins.

With the release of Purple Plugin Pack 2.0.0, we have changed our version numbering scheme. The new scheme works like this:
  • The format is major.minor.micro.
  • The major number follows libpurple's major number. This is intended to indicate the specific version of libpurple we support with that release.
  • The minor version reflects the state of the plugins list within the Plugin Pack. If we add or remove plugins, we will increment this number. Under certain circumstances determined by a quorum of our developers, massive rewrites that fundamentally change a given plugin such that the result could effectively be called removing one plugin and adding another will also cause a minor version increment. The minor version will increment by exactly one for each release in which these happen, even if multiple plugins are added/changed/rewritten.
  • The micro version increments for any other changes. This includes bugfix only releases or releases in which our build system changes.
